If you prefer land travel, buses are a viable option for those coming from Luzon. Major bus terminals in Pasay serve routes from various provincial cities. For example, a bus trip from Baguio City to Pasay can take around 4-6 hours and typically costs between PHP 500 to PHP 800. Similarly, journeys from Northern Luzon provinces will involve longer travel times but are generally more economical than flying.
For those driving their own vehicles, Pasay is accessible via major expressways. The South Luzon Expressway (SLEX) and the North Luzon Expressway (NLEX) connect to the Metro Manila Skyway and other arterial roads that lead directly into Pasay. Toll fees will apply depending on your entry and exit points, but this offers the most flexibility for exploring the region at your own pace.
The period between December and February is often considered the most comfortable, with slightly cooler temperatures and less intense heat. This is also the peak tourist season, so expect larger crowds and potentially higher prices for accommodation and flights. If you prefer fewer crowds and slightly lower prices, consider visiting during the shoulder months of November or late April.
The wet season, from May to October, brings frequent rainfall, often in the form of heavy afternoon downpours. While this season can be more affordable and less crowded, it might disrupt outdoor plans. However, many of Pasay's attractions are indoors, such as malls and convention centers, so a rainy day doesn't necessarily mean a wasted day.
Another must-try is Sinigang, a sour and savory soup, typically made with tamarind broth, meat (pork, beef, or fish), and a variety of vegetables like kangkong, radish, and tomatoes. Its distinct sourness is incredibly refreshing, especially on a warm day. Many Filipino households have their own take on this dish, and restaurants often feature it on their menus.
For those with a sweet tooth, Halo-Halo is an iconic Filipino dessert that you absolutely must sample. This colorful concoction is a delightful mix of shaved ice, milk, sweet beans, fruits, jellies, leche flan, and ube ice cream. It’s a perfect treat to cool down with after a day of exploring. You'll find it in most Filipino restaurants and dessert stalls.
Don't leave without trying Lechon, a whole roasted pig known for its incredibly crispy skin and succulent meat. While a whole lechon is often for celebrations, many restaurants offer portions of lechon kawali (fried pork belly) or lechon paksiw (pork stewed in liver sauce) which capture some of its delicious flavors. These dishes represent the Filipino love for rich, flavorful food.
When it comes to safety, it's advisable to keep your valuables secure and be mindful of pickpockets, particularly in busy public transport hubs and markets. Avoid displaying expensive items openly. For emergencies, the national emergency hotline is 911. It's also a good idea to have the contact numbers of your embassy or consulate readily available.
For navigating Pasay and Metro Manila, several apps can be incredibly useful. Ride-sharing apps like Grab are essential for convenient and relatively affordable transportation around the city. Google Maps is indispensable for navigation, providing real-time traffic updates and public transport information. For communication, messaging apps like WhatsApp or Facebook Messenger are widely used.
Consider downloading a currency converter app if you're dealing with different currencies, and a translation app can be helpful for basic phrases if you plan to venture beyond tourist areas.
